Nothing quite felt as good as magic bursting in FFXI. The melee make a skillchain and the mages all throw their strongest nuke during the window. It felt amazing everytime.

Fictorum or whatever it's called is actually pretty good (not polished or anything like that). You basically collet spells and modifiers. When you cast, you choose the intensity of the modifiers by more or less drawing a rune.
It was pretty entertaining to make a spell that summoned dozens of pillars that all shot various spells in random directions and spam it to the point my frames were single digit. Wish someone would make a better version of it soon
